I don't care for marble-look quartz, and I have yet to see any that I thought looked convincing (note to Lauren--I'm interested to know what products you thought looked convincing, not saying they aren't out there, just that I haven't seen them). The porcelain products look convincing. You know what else does a pretty good job of faking the pattern of marble? Laminate. It won't pass Patricia's hot pot test, and it won't pass for real marble because the edges of laminate counters always look like laminate no matter how good the pattern looks. But they create the pattern by taking a picture of real marble, so the patterns are actually quite good. Maybe laminate is too low-brow for your mom. Maybe her kitchen is so big that the pattern would have to repeat, which would undermine the effect. But maybe it will suit her needs. Wilsonart Calacatta Lincoln I thought was the most likely fit (below) but you could also look at Wilsonart Drama Marble and Anzio marble and maybe Formica Calacatta Cava.
